    Yakima

    Pronunciation: YAK-ih-mah

    ⚥ Unisex
    Sahaptian
    Appears in:🌿Nature Names

    Meaning

    black bear, runaway, or people of the narrow river

    Origin

    Sahaptian (Native American)

    About Yakima

    Yakima carries a distinctive, earthy resonance, a name that feels both grounded and deeply connected to nature. Originating from Sahaptian, its multiple meanings — "black bear," "runaway," or "people of the narrow river" — paint a picture of strength, freedom, and a powerful sense of place. This is a choice for parents who are drawn to names with a rich cultural tapestry and a unique, un-Westernized sound. Unlike many nature-inspired names, Yakima doesn't just evoke a pretty image; it carries the weight of a specific indigenous heritage, offering a truly exotic yet rooted identity for a child. It's a rare gem that speaks to a desire for authenticity and a connection to the natural world beyond typical contemporary trends.
